Visita Iglesia | Malate Church in Manila

    The Malate Catholic Church is located in Malate, Manila. It is a Baroque-style church which faces a small park and beyond that Manila Bay. 



      The church was built by the Augustinians in the sixteenth century, and is one of the oldest churches in Manila outside of Intramuros.
